One of the most important aspects in ensuring a parrot's health is its diet. Parrots should be fed an excellent pellet or diet that is designed to meet the requirements of these birds. It should be supplemented by fresh fruits vegetables, as well as some grains. Diet must be controlled to avoid weight gain that can cause serious health issues for pet parrots.

In the wild, African greys are omnivorous and eat a variety of fruits, vegetables as well as nuts and seeds. In captivity, however seeds are not the best food source as they may be deficient in vitamins and mineral. Pellets are a better option since they are a good source of essential nutrients. In addition, it is essential to make sure that a parrot has access to a healthy supply of water.

African Greys have a tendency to chew and damage everything they can in their enclosures. You can prevent this from happening by making sure their cages are spacious and with different materials for toys. You can turn egg cartons into a foraging toy by hiding treats in them and wrapping them in cardboard or paper. You can also make use of paper cups and skewers to create food-dispensing games for your parrot. Other inexpensive ways to enrich your pet's habitat is to plant non-toxic plants in their enclosure, and hang a hammock for them to lay their heads on.
